Space spending in the world: China doubles its budget, post-Soviet countries surprise Opinion Jul 10, 11:12
Musk's challenge: how China has overtaken Starlink three times in satellite production capacity Opinion May 23, 09:27
End of Russian space bravado: We may yet see pleas to Americans not to scuttle ISS Opinion Dec 25 2024, 15:14